Output d23d4db7218ac8d7c1afd83a9430a2dd63c6ef34fc6a89c2ec806217cebf8d6a:25

value
161436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e064840c2908938a6535d05bb6f69bd7a55380fe OP_EQUAL
address
3N9VhUVDcMmhGfuTjWWbqhDUjsd8W791st
transaction
d23d4db7218ac8d7c1afd83a9430a2dd63c6ef34fc6a89c2ec806217cebf8d6a
confirmations
124552
spent
true